The university itself is very modern and clean. The law building in particular is very well maintained and a nice place to study. The student support line is effective and most queries are responded to however some are forgotten/ responded to weeks later. The library is extreamly useful with a wide range of text books and other resources which makes finding sources very easy. There are also lots of other study areas outside of the library which means you can always find a quiet place to sit and work. The surrounding area of Newcastle City has just about anything you could want, with it being just a 5 minute walk from campus you have easy access to shops, transport and other facilities. The only issue with this is for home students which might be travelling by car. I live in the countryside and have no access to busses or metro stations. This means that driving is my only option. Car parking is very limited and expensive. Almost all of the public car parks fill up past 8am and a full day of parking can cost upwards of £14. The university car park requires a yearly pass which costs £700 up front. This is just not manageable as a student to pay up front. Other than that I have had no issues with the university. They are also very inclusive with disabled students. Having a disability myself, they have taken the correct steps to ensure I have no disadvantages compared to abled bodied students and are well aware of the steps which should be taken when I have an episode. Everybody, down to the woman working the cafe on campus, went above and beyond to help me when I did have an episode. The situation was very stressful but the actions of the staff were brilliant and did everything they could. I have a lot of praise for Northumbria University and would recommend it to all students looking to pick a University.
